Targo.

Helmet-mounted target designation system are not new in the world of arms. The first helmet-mounted sighting device appeared in 1970-ies. New generation GOS teplonavodyaschihsya to-air missiles will produce a takeover target in the wider angles of visibility, and as a consequence there is a need to bypass the restrictions of classic HUD (display on the windshield) to the angle of view, so as not to waste precious seconds to turn (not always possible) all fighter in the direction of the target.

The first helmet-mounted target designation system dramatically increased the efficiency of targeting teplonavodyaschihsya missiles in the line of sight.

The first such system began to be developed for the US Navy in 1968 as a branch of the development of the concept of "guidance after launch" (lock-after lunch). Under the new guidance system developed a new missile AIM 95 "Agile". In 1973 he was successful testing of the new system, but the project was canceled because the US command considered the new system too expensive.

But, unlike the Americans, the new invention appreciated in South Africa, a similar system equipping their Mirage F1AZ. And behind them and the USSR (faced with this system in the sky of Angola), creating by 1983 the ninth year the complex DDP "gap". The first Soviet helmet-mounted target designation complex, coupled with the missile R-73 RMD-1, had an angle of targeting 45 ° (60 ° and for the RMD-2).

In Israel, having learned a hard lesson in 1973, engaged in the development of their own systems, helmet-mounted target designation. The first missile, we obtain the system "Elbit Systems DASH" became "Python-3" in the late 1970s. Innovation was not slow to justify itself: having an angle targeting 75 °, "Python-3" collected "bloody harvest" in the skies over Lebanon, killing more than 35 Syrian aircraft in aerial combat.

Since the helmet-mounted system extended to different kinds of equipment and air received interfacing with various types of weapons, in particular with automatic guns attack helicopters.
One of the well-known representatives of these technologies are "IHADSS" for helicopters "Apache" and "GEO-NSTSI" for the Mi-28 and Ka-52.

Over the past three decades, these helmets have learned to handle more information and perform more functions. Nevertheless, these helmets still have one serious drawback - it is a tough pair of each system platform, each helmet is highly specialized.

The company Elbit Systems has decided to save the new generation of NSTS from these restrictions. Helmet TARGO - a multi-platform system, it can use a fighter pilot and gunner onboard a helicopter landing, and a cargo transporter officer. All helmets crew networked, he sees one - see everything.

Practically all the electronics system is in a helmet and do not require installation on a platform arrays accompanying equipment. To change the platform enough to rewrite the software in the helmet and plug in the adapter (including wireless) to the onboard computer platform.

But that's not all. TARGO is not a purely military technology. Its use is possible to rescue helicopters, planes and even firefighting (if desired) on a civilian airliner.

Basically, if you have the right software, you can wear this hat to the operator of any equipment that has any sensors monitor and control their surroundings. The captain of the yacht to the bus driver.

One of the most important functions of the new system - a complete augmented reality technology that allows virtual training fights high degree of realism, during the actual flight, without a partner and training ground targets. As well as the possibility of interfacing in real time with ground-based simulators and their operators.

TTH:
Using TARGO may at any time and in any weather, on any platform, with any weapon and / or equipment.
The weight of the helmet - 1.6 kg.
Power - 17 watts.
Connection - 1553 and / or Ethernet, wireless capable.
Modular PNV - HRNVS (field of view of 80 °).
